How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Ruston?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Ruston 1 Bedroom Apartments | $911 | $310 | $1,595 |
Ruston 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,058 | $650 | $1,895 |
Ruston 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,304 | $540 | $2,301 |
Ruston 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,399 | $460 | $2,916 |

Largest Available Ruston 3 Bedroom Apartments
The largest available 3 Bedroom apartment unit in Ruston, LA is found at Pinnacle Apartments and is 1,619 square feet priced from $1,550. The Preserve at Tech has the second largest 3 Bedroom, which is sized at 1,344 square feet and currently listed start at $675. Here is today’s list of the largest available 3 Bedroom units in Ruston:
Apartment Listing | Model Name | Square Footage | Priced From |
---|---|---|---|
Pinnacle Apartments | Three Bedroom Townhouse | 1,619 Sq Ft | $1,550 |
The Preserve at Tech | 3 Bedroom | 1,344 Sq Ft | $675 |
Murray Place | 3 Beds 2 Baths | 1,025 Sq Ft | $1,050 |
Westbrook Villa | 3BR/1.5BA | 980 Sq Ft | $932 |
Cheapest Available Ruston 3 Bedroom Apartments
As of July 24, 2025 the lowest priced 3 Bedroom apartment unit in Ruston, LA is the 3BR/1.5BA Model starting from $932 at Westbrook Villa . The second most affordable Ruston 3 Bedroom is the 3 Beds 2 Baths Model at Murray Place starting at $1,050 . The average price for all 3 Bedroom apartments in Ruston is currently $1,304.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 3 Bedroom options in Ruston:
Apartment Listing | Model Name | Priced From |
---|---|---|
Westbrook Villa | 3BR/1.5BA | $932 |
Murray Place | 3 Beds 2 Baths | $1,050 |
Pinnacle Apartments | Three Bedroom Townhouse | $1,450 |
